Illinois Estate Planning Laws & Deadlines
Illinois estate planning operates under the Illinois Probate Act, which governs wills, trusts, and estate administration throughout the state. The state requires specific witnessing procedures for valid wills and has detailed rules for trust administration and beneficiary rights. Illinois also has its own estate tax laws that differ from federal requirements, making professional guidance essential for proper planning.
